Analysis

In 2023, ipcc agriculture β€” emissions share in Non-Annex I countries stood at 46.38 %.

That represents a change of down 1.8% on the previous year and down 3.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, ipcc agriculture β€” emissions share in Non-Annex I countries peaked at 53.29 % in 1991 and was at its lowest, 46.12 %, in 2019.

Non-Annex I countries ranks 19th of 34 groups on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 34 years of available data.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ions indicators disseminates indicators on sectoral shares of total national gre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ions as well as three indicators of emissions intensity: per capita emissions; emissions per value of agricultural production; and emissions per area of agricultural land.
